Boutonniere:
This is what the gentlemen wears, it is worn on the left
side of the lapel on the jacket. When pinning on the boutonniere
if you place the pin closes to the top of stem, just under the head
of the flower it will stay nicely in place. If the pin is not in the
right place the flower will flop around. Your florist will always
be happy to show you where and how to pin it.
It should be simple with no more than one or two flowers.
Flowers that are normally used are roses, calla lilies , orchids.
The boutonnieres, does not have ribbon on it, but can be
decorated with a few pearls or gems to match his date.
You would also want the tie to match as well.

How to take care of cut flowers
- Fill a vase with room temperature water. Follow the instructions on the package of floral life and then give all flowers a fresh cut, before placing them in water.
-Keep your flowers in a cool place, adding fresh water to them daily to keep them looking good longer.
- Water should be changed every few days depending how warm it is. Warmer weather will need frequent change of water.
- Weed out the flowers which are wilted and no longer doing good, to keep the rest of your arrangement looking fresh and giving it a new look.
For Flower Arrangements :
- Check water level when you get your arrangement, add water as needed.
- Display in a cool location away from heat or direct cold.Do not put in direct sun as it can cause them to burn, or wilt .
- Do not put your arrangement on a television . Remember to check water daily as some flowers drink more water than others.
Again there are some flowers are not as long lasting as others . We will talk about flowers that last longer next time.

It's that time of the year graduation is just around the corner. Kids all excited and getting ready for the prom. Girls have their dress ready and everyone is looking forward to the big day, when they will enter the world as adults.
Corsages are worn to accent dresses and traditionally bought by the boy for his date. It can be the simple pin up one or one worn around the wrist. It can be a single flower or multiple flowers. There are many flowers that can be chosen but the popular ones are Orchids, Roses.Freesia . You can also use Calla Lilies, Gerber Alstroemeria -ultimately it's all about picking the right size,color and style to match your dress. It color of the flower can also be changed by your florist using a spray pain . The important thing to remember that the size should fit the wrist- color can be contrast to the dress or coordinated.Generally if the couple is wearing color coordinated dress, it is common to coordinate the color and style of corsage with the boutonniere.
And remember to be creative and enjoy!
